Despite positive COVID-19 cases, Gill-Montague continuing with hybrid learning Published: 3/10/2021 4:06:33 PM MONTAGUE Two people connected to the Gill-Montague Regional School District have tested positive for COVID-19 within the last week. However, Superintendent Brian Beck says the situation does not rise to a level that threatens the schools’ ability to hold classes in person. Beck said the school district cannot publicize whether the affected people are students, staff members or family members of someone with a direct connection to the district. The cases were reported to the school district voluntarily by the affected families, Beck said.
